Membership
"In 2020 we will have a more explicit definition of membership. Membership will be defined by attendance at a monthly member meeting within the last three months and/or volunteering an equivalent (2 hrs) of time in a month on a posted volunteer opportunity. Volunteer opportunities will be shared at both meetings, in meeting notes, and in a google drive location. Examples include: organizing an exhibition, helping with the set up of an exhibition, recruiting new members, creating promotional materials for an event, making gifts for the single-mamas holiday gift bags, etc. Members can submit volunteer opportunities at meetings as well so that they can form project committees based on folks looking for non-meeting volunteer opportunities. Reporting volunteering is encouraged at meeting attendance, but for those who cannot make meetings and do volunteer work, reporting will happen in the google drive where those opportunities will be stored. The purpose of a more explicit definition of membership is to honor the work of those who are attending meetings *or* volunteering in their own time to keep Bluestockings going. This will also help raise the value of our members-only exhibitions encouraging more participation. This definition of membership will be a deciding criteria moving forward with participation in members-only exhibitions. Though there will continue to be exhibitions that are more open as well, we will prioritize membership exhibitions when the venue is important and appropriate. In January of 2020 the Bluestockings Members group on facebook will be only for members that meet the above criteria. You can continue to follow the public page and jump back in at any time at either a meeting or a volunteer opportunity."
